Ulta Beauty Inc. $ULTA Stake Trimmed by Pictet Asset Management Holding SA

Pictet Asset Management Holding SA lessened its stake in shares of Ulta Beauty Inc. (NASDAQ:ULTAFree Report) by 9.9% during the 1st quarter, Holdings Channel.com reports. The institutional investor owned 213,520 shares of the specialty retailer’s stock after selling 23,463 shares during the quarter. Pictet Asset Management Holding SA’s holdings in Ulta Beauty were worth $111,599,000 at the end of the most recent quarter.

Ulta Beauty Price Performance

Shares of NASDAQ:ULTA opened at $488.45 on Monday. The firm has a fifty day moving average of $503.08 and a two-hundred day moving average of $577.40. The firm has a market capitalization of $21.00 billion, a P/E ratio of 18.31, a price-to-earnings-growth ratio of 1.52 and a beta of 0.86. Ulta Beauty Inc. has a 12-month low of $448.57 and a 12-month high of $714.97.

Ulta Beauty (NASDAQ:ULTAG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ings results on Tuesday, June 2nd. The specialty retailer reported $7.74 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$6.89 by $0.85. Ulta Beauty had a net margin of 9.36% and a return on equity of 44.77%. The business had revenue of $3.16 billion for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$3.12 billion. During the same period in the previous year, the company posted $6.70 EPS. Ulta Beauty’s revenue was up 11.1% on a year-over-year basis. Ulta Beauty has set its FY 2026 guidance at 28.360-28.800 EPS. Equities research analysts expect that Ulta Beauty Inc. will post 28.76 earnings per share for the current fiscal year.

Ulta Beauty Company Profile

(Free Report)

Ulta Beauty, Inc (NASDAQ: ULTA) is a U.S.-based specialty retailer and beauty services provider focused on cosmetics, fragrance, skin care, hair care, bath and body, and beauty tools. The company operates a dual-format business that combines brick-and-mortar retail stores with an e-commerce platform, offering a broad assortment of national, prestige and mass-market brands alongside its own private-label products. In many locations Ulta also provides full-service salon treatments, positioning the company as a one-stop destination for product discovery and in-store services.

The retailer’s product mix spans color cosmetics, haircare and styling products, skin and body care, fragrance, and accessories, catering to a wide range of consumer preferences and price points.
